Research Study of New Treatment Called NT-501 (Encapsulated Cell Therapy (ECT) Implant) for Glaucoma

Condition: Eye / Glaucoma
Investigator: George Cioffi, MD
Status: Closed
Glaucoma is a given name of a group of diseases that affect the retinal ganglion cells in the eye and the optic nerve. Glaucoma cause degeneration of the retinal ganglion cells in the retina and their projections (axons) that form the optic nerve. A Study to Evaluate the Efficacy and Safety of VX-150 in Treating Subjects With Pain Caused by Small Fiber Neuropathy

Condition: Neurological Disorders / Neuromuscular
Investigator: Thomas Brannagan, MD
Status: Closed
Small fiber neuropathy is a painful condition caused by damage to the small nerves in your arms andlegs. This damage causes burning, sharp-stabbing and aching pain, amongst other types of pain.
